Light of wavelength 550nm is incident as parallel bea on a silt of width 0.1 mm.Find the linear width and the angular width of the principal maxima in the resulting diffraction pattern on a screen kept at a distance of 1.1 m from the slit.Which of these widths would not change,if the screen were moved to a distance of 2.2 m from the slit?
